The Outlook for Lawyers

Hiring tied to practice area,

sector expertise

Tenure, experience in demand:

– Senior and midlevel associates

– Knowledge of particular industry or sector

– Experience or degrees in engineering,

science fields, banking and finance

– Technical proficiency

Market for new and first-year associates

improving but still modest

The Outlook for Paralegals

Paralegals assuming broader roles

Managing a wide range of

assignments

Hybrid/blended paralegal positions

growing

Backgrounds in demand:

– Practice area expertise – compliance,

contract/lease administration, eDiscovery

– Insurance, financial services, real estate,

healthcare

– Bachelor’s degree, paralegal certification

– Technical skills/experience and aptitude

The Outlook for Legal Secretaries

Lawyer-to-legal secretary ratios

are changing

Most marketable legal secretaries

possess:

– Three to five years of experience

– Backgrounds in high-demand practice areas

– Adaptability, resourcefulness and initiative

– Technical aptitude
